导读:本篇系统性介绍如何在TP(TokenPocket)安卓版中为DApp设置中文界面,并围绕便捷资产转移、先进科技趋势、余额查询、交易加速、随机数生成与ERC‑1155标准做实务解析与优化建议,兼顾用户体验与安全性。
1. 在TP安卓版将DApp设置为中文
- 打开TP钱包,进入“设置”或“语言/通用”选项,选择“简体中文/繁體中文”。
- 若DApp本身支持多语言,进入DApp页面后查找语言切换控件;若没有,使用TP的内置翻译或浏览器翻译功能。
- 建议开发者在DApp中读取浏览器或钱包语言偏好,优先显示中文,并在首页提供语言切换入口以提升可访问性。
2. 便捷资产转移(UX 与安全并重)
- 快捷转账:常用联系人与地址白名单、二维码扫入、复制粘贴校验(校验首尾字符与链ID)。
- 批量与批处理:支持ERC‑1155及多笔合并签名以降低手续费与操作次数。
- 授权管理:在Token授权时显示最小权限与可撤销选项,推荐定期撤销不常用授权。
- 安全提醒:使用硬件钱包或多重签名(Gnosis Safe 等)处理大额转移,避免在公共Wi‑Fi下操作。
3. 余额查询与数据一致性
- 本地与链上:TP显示本地缓存余额并通过RPC或第三方索引(The Graph、Covalent)定期同步链上数据。

- 代币识别:支持ERC‑20、ERC‑721、ERC‑1155的分组显示,少见代币可通过合约地址手动添加并校验代币元数据。
- 离线校验:提供交易历史导出与哈希核对功能,便于对账与审计。
4. 交易加速策略

- 提前估算Gas:集成EIP‑1559费用估算与不同速度选项(慢/普通/快)。
- 交易替换(Replace‑By‑Fee):允许用户用更高gas替换未确认交易以加速确认。
- Relayer 与 meta‑tx:对接中继器或支付gas的服务(如Gas Station Network)以改善新手体验。
- Layer2 与聚合:建议在可行时使用L2(Optimism、Arbitrum、zkRollups)或聚合服务以降低延迟与费用。
5. 随机数生成(RNG)的实务考量
- 链上直接用区块哈希或timestamp不安全,易被矿工操纵。
- 推荐使用去中心化预言机如Chainlink VRF、Randao 或联盟签名方案以实现可验证随机性(VFR)。
- 对需要低延迟且不完全信任场景,可采用提交—揭示(commit‑reveal)或混合链下熵注入并上链验证的方法。
6. ERC‑1155 的支持与优化
- 标准简介:ERC‑1155是多代币标准,支持同合约中同时管理半同质与非同质代币,适用于游戏道具、批量转移和节省Gas。
- 在TP中:确保DApp正确返回URI与元数据,TP需解析并展示批量余额与批量转账界面。
- 安全与性能:使用safeBatchTransferFrom进行批量操作;建议采用懒铸造(lazy minting)减少首次上链成本,并用签名验证实现二次销售。
7. 先进科技趋势与未来展望
- Account Abstraction(账户抽象)将使智能合约钱包更灵活,支持社会恢复、每日限额与自定义费用支付策略。
- 多方计算(MPC)和硬件+软件混合签名提升私钥管理安全性并改善移动端体验。
- zk 技术与可验证延展(zkRollups/zkEVM)将带来更低成本、更高吞吐量的DApp生态。
- 去中心化身份(DID)与隐私计算将推动更多符合合规的用例落地。
结语:在TP安卓版中设置中文仅是提升可用性的第一步,更重要的是结合更安全的资产转移流程、准确的余额查询、智能的交易加速手段、可信的随机数生成机制以及对ERC‑1155等标准的良好支持。开发者与用户应同步关注底层技术演进(如Account Abstraction、MPC、zk)以获得更安全、更流畅的移动端DApp体验。
评论
CryptoMing
写得很实用,特别是关于ERC‑1155和批量转账的说明,节省gas的建议很好。
小白钱包
我按步骤把TP改成中文了,链上余额同步那部分帮我解决了困惑。
Alex_W
关于随机数那节很到位,Chainlink VRF 确实是当前最稳妥的选择。
链上漫步者
交易加速那部分希望能多写几个实际操作界面截图说明,不过文字也够清晰。
萌新小张
懒铸造和meta‑tx的介绍让我对游戏类NFT上链成本有了新的认识,受教了。